Cooking Mama 2: Dinner With Friends is a cooking simulation game developed by Cooking Mama Limited and released in 2007 for the Nintendo DS and Wii. Building on the foundation of the original title, the game tasks players with preparing dishes by following on-screen guidance from the character Mama. On the Nintendo DS, this is accomplished through stylus-based touch controls, with each step in a recipe — such as chopping vegetables or mixing ingredients — handled as a brief minigame. A complete dish is assembled by chaining several of these minigames together, drawing from a catalog of 80 recipes. Upon finishing a dish, performance is graded on a scale of 100 and awarded a medal, including a distinctive "Broken Silver" for failed steps. Bonus points earned during minigames accumulate separately as bonus stars, and every five stars unlocks an additional item tied to the completed recipe.
